Marketing Manager salary in Austria

Average Yearly Salary of Marketing Manager in Austria is approximately 76,211 EUR (76,110 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Marketing Manager do?

occupation personasA marketing manager is responsible for developing, implementing, and managing marketing strategies to promote a company's products or services. They analyze market trends, conduct market research, and identify target audiences to create effective marketing campaigns. A marketing manager collaborates with various teams such as sales, advertising, and product development to ensure cohesive and successful marketing efforts. They also monitor and evaluate campaign performance, adjust strategies as needed, and provide reports to senior management.

Salary increase per years of experience

Based on data available the salary increase per years of experience is as following

    0 years (beginner) equals base salary
    1 to 5 years of experience yields up arrow+12% salary increase
    6 to 10 years of experience yields up arrow+25% salary increase
    11 to 15 years of experience yields up arrow+16% salary increase
    16 to 25 years of experience yields up arrow+9% salary increase
    more than 25 years of experience yields up arrow+10% salary increase
NOTE: Details based on limited set of data. Percentages may vary.
